#include <sys/param.h>
#include <sys/linker.h>
#include <sys/mount.h>
#include <sys/uio.h>

#include <errno.h>
#include <fcntl.h>
#include <stdio.h>
#include <stdlib.h>
#include <string.h>
#include <unistd.h>

static void
die(const char *msg)
{
	int fd, serrno;

	serrno =3D errno;
	fd =3D open("/dev/console", O_RDWR);
	if (fd !=3D -1 && fd !=3D STDERR_FILENO)
		dup2(fd, STDERR_FILENO);
	errno =3D serrno;
	perror(msg);
	sleep(10);
	exit(1);
}

static void
domount(const char * const list[], unsigned int elems)
{
	struct iovec iov[elems];
	unsigned int i;

	for (i =3D 0; i < elems; i++) {
		iov[i].iov_base =3D (char *)list[i];
		iov[i].iov_len =3D strlen(list[i]) + 1;
	}

	if (nmount(iov, elems, 0) !=3D 0)
		die(list[1]);
}

static char const * const cdfs[] =3D {
    "fstype", "cd9660", "from", "/dev/iso9660/freebsd", "fspath", "/ro"
};
static char const * const tmpfs[] =3D {
    "fstype", "tmpfs", "fspath", "/rw"
};
static char const * const unionfs[] =3D {
    "fstype", "unionfs", "from", "/ro", "fspath", "/rw", "below", "",
    "whiteout", "whenneeded"
};
static char const * const devfs[] =3D {
    "fstype", "devfs", "fspath", "/rw/dev"
};

int
main(int argc, char *argv[])
{

	/* Prevent foot shooting. */
	if (getpid() !=3D 1)
		return (1);

	/* Perform mounts. */
	domount(cdfs, sizeof cdfs / sizeof(char *));
	domount(tmpfs, sizeof tmpfs / sizeof(char *));
	domount(unionfs, sizeof unionfs / sizeof(char *));
	domount(devfs, sizeof devfs / sizeof(char *));

	/* chroot() into system and continue boot process. */
	if (chroot("/rw") !=3D 0)
		die("chroot");
	chdir("/");

	/* Execute the real /sbin/init. */
	execv(argv[0], argv);
	die("execv");
	return (1);
}
